Canada approves Medicago's plant-based COVID-19 vaccine for adults Medicago's vaccine on Thursday became the world's first plant-based shot approved against COVID-19 after Health Canada cleared it for use in adults. Reuters

Feb 24 (Reuters) - ...
The two-dose vaccine, which uses an adjuvant from GlaxoSmithKline (GSK.L) to boost immune response, is the sixth COVID-19 shot to receive regulatory clearance in the country.
The Quebec-based privately held company has an agreement to supply up to 76 million doses of the vaccine to the Canadian government. Medicago said on Thursday it was committed to fulfilling the order as soon as possible. ...
The home-grown vaccine, branded Covifenz, is based on a technology that uses plants in its development process to produce non-infectious particles that mimic the virus.
Medicago plans to test the shot as a booster dose and among children, D’Aoust said.
Its approval for people aged 18 to 64 years follows a late-stage study that showed the vaccine was 75.3% effective against the Delta variant of the virus.
The shot also showed an overall efficacy of 71% against all variants of the coronavirus except Omicron, which was not prevalent when the study was underway. ...
